Numerous emergency personnel and authorities are currently on the scene of a partially collapsed four-story commercial building in Albany, New York. The incident has caused significant damage, and firefighters are assessing the situation. However, the exact cause of the collapse and the number of people inside or possibly injured remain unknown.
The collapse occurred amid a strong high-wind thunderstorm that swept through the area, leading to widespread damage across the city. The storm caused numerous downed trees and power lines, leaving over 10,000 customers without power.
Emergency Response and Ongoing Efforts
Emergency responders, including firefighters, police, and medical personnel, are working diligently to secure the area and search for potential victims. The building’s structural integrity is a major concern, and authorities are urging the public to avoid the vicinity to ensure their safety and allow emergency teams to operate without obstruction.
Albany Fire Department Chief John Miller stated, “Our primary focus is on the safety of anyone who may be inside the building and ensuring that our personnel can conduct a thorough search and rescue operation. We are also working to determine the cause of the collapse and assess the full extent of the damage.”
Impact on the Community
The thunderstorm that hit Albany brought high winds and heavy rain, contributing to the structural failure of the building. The severe weather has also caused significant disruptions throughout the city, with numerous reports of fallen trees and power outages.
Residents are advised to stay indoors and avoid travelling unless absolutely necessary. Utility crews are working around the clock to restore power and clear debris from the streets. The National Weather Service has issued a warning for continued high winds and potential thunderstorms in the area, urging residents to remain vigilant.
